jdbctemplate 操作 clob 等寸楷段
jdbctemplate 操作 clob 等大字段
如下代码,经过测试的!O(∩_∩)O哈哈~
数据库:oracle9
驱动 : ojdbc14_g.jar
注意:不同的版本、不同的驱动写法不一样....
这里是写clob
DataSource dataSource = jdbcTemplate.getDataSource(); try { Connection conn = dataSource.getConnection(); PreparedStatement stmt = conn.prepareStatement("update zyfiles set txt=? where href = '"+filename+"'"); //将字符串转行为流的形式 Reader clobReader = new StringReader(sBuffer.toString()); stmt.setCharacterStream(1, clobReader, sBuffer.toString().length()); int num = stmt.executeUpdate(); if (num > 0) { System.out.println(filename+"成功"); }else { System.out.println(filename+"失败======================"); } stmt.close(); conn.close(); } catch (Exception e) { }